What is counted

Candidate totals come from the linked live results page. The dashboard sums candidates within each party contest.

02

What turnout means here

The party participation rate uses governor votes as a proxy against July 31 active party registration. It excludes undervotes and voters without that contest.

03

Why races differ

Each contest is counted independently. Undervotes, overvotes, ballot eligibility, timing, and corrections create legitimate differences.

04

What comes next

County canvassing, provisional and cured ballots, then state certification. Certified turnout is the authoritative final measure.
